本文以8—羟基喹啉碳糊修饰电极为工作电极,以 KCl、KCl—酒石酸氢钾和 KCl—酒石酸氢钾—二甲酚橙为底液,用阴极溶出伏安法连续测定发样中的铜、锌、铊的含量,在选定的条件下浓度与峰高的线性关系依次为1.5×10~(-9)—1.5×10~(-6),3.8×10~(-8)~7.5×10~(-6),5×10~(-9)~2×10~(-7)mol/L,方法具有较高的灵敏度。采用标准加入法对同一样品进行7次测定,回收率分别为98.87%、96.95%、97.64%,变异系数为7.50%、6.89%、6.65%。
In this paper, 8-hydroxyquinoline carbon paste modified electrode as the working electrode, with KCl, KCl-potassium bitartrate and KCl-potassium hydrogen tartarate-xylenol orange as the bottom liquid, cathodic stripping voltammetry continuous determination of hair samples The linear relationship between the concentrations of copper, zinc and thallium under the selected conditions was 1.5 × 10 -9 -1.5 × 10 -6, 3.8 × 10 -8 ~ 7.5 × 10 ~ (-6), 5 × 10 ~ (-9) ~ 2 × 10 ~ (-7) mol / L, the method has high sensitivity. The standard addition method was used to determine the same sample seven times. The recoveries were 98.87%, 96.95% and 97.64%, respectively. The coefficients of variation were 7.50%, 6.89% and 6.65% respectively.
